INTER
COUNTIES XC (Nottingham)
A group of our top Cross Country runners, many of whom were wearing the
green Dorset vest for the first time took on the hills and remarkably dry
Wollaton Park Course on 7/3/09 and proved their quality against the very
best runners from across the UK.
In the Under 13 Girls debutant Dani Burry 247th in 15.59 for the 3K run,
being 5th Dorset runner home.
In the Under 13 Boys Louis
Kellaway still with another year in this age group was first Dorset athlete
home in 53rd in 13.22 for 3K and will no doubt make further progress next
year.
In the Under 15 Girls Grace Howie
recently held back due to a hamstring injury led the Dorset team home in
59th place in 16.20 over 4K with Africa Mason 2nd and Shelby Haysom 3rd
Dorset scorers in 124th and 130th position with 17.04 and 17.05 (yes 6
places in less than 1 second). Late reserve Sophie Allen did herself proud
with a fine 275th position with over 30 athletes behind her in a time of
19.02
The Under 15 boys saw new second
claim runner Benedict Westhenry finish 45th in 16.10 over 4.5K with Ben
Mogg an fine 139th in 16.51 for 3rd Dorset athlete home.
The Under 17 women saw Melissa
Courtney again produce a solid run in 35th in 19.59. Abigail Jones is
showing her credentials as one to watch in 2009 with a very impressive debut
with 78th in 20.55 for 2nd Dorset athlete home, Katie Allen showed her
resolve in finishing despite feeling 100% in 220th in 23.54 over 5KM
Our Under 17 Men continued to
impress in what has been a sensational season. Second Claim Frank Bailey
finishing 1st Dorset athlete in 35th in 21.40. Just behind with 21.46 came
Richard Horton in 41st. Adam Sloan continued his development with 21.54 for
51st, with second claim Freddie Cook 203rd in 23.44
The U17M finished a remarkable 5th team, with all 4 counters being young
enough to count in 2010!
In the U20 Women our sole
representative was Becky Neal who continued her return to form with 134th
in 29.07 for 6K
In the U20 Men James Whittle
showed his hard work in training is paying off with an excellent 160th in 33.28
with new signing Nathaniel Epton in 175th in 35.10 over 8K.
The senior men's race is a very
high quality race. Joe Warden in only his 3rd XC event finished a fine
257th in 45.35 over 12K for 5th Dorset scorer, with Alan Metcalfe in 288th
in 49.09.
